Calculate the volume in mL of 1.03 kg of platinum that has a density of 21.4 g/cm3?

Answer:

48.13 mL

Solution:

Data Given:

Mass = 1.03 Kg = 1030 g

Density = 21.4 g/cm³

To Find:

Volume = ?

Formula Used:

Density = Mass ÷ Volume

Solving for Volume,

Volume = Mass ÷ Density

Putting Values,

Volume = 1030 g ÷ 21.4 g.cm⁻³

Volume = 48.13 cm³

As,

1 cm³ = 1 mL

So,

48.13 cm³ = 48.13 mL
